What are three underwater missions that Alivin has been used for?

Studying hydrothermal vents: Alvin has been used to explore and study hydrothermal vents on the ocean floor, discovering unique ecosystems and previously unknown marine species. Titanic wreck exploration: Alvin played a key role in exploring and documenting the wreck of the Titanic, providing valuable scientific insight and historical information. Deep-sea research: Alvin has been used for various deep-sea research missions, including studying deep-sea organisms, underwater geology, and ocean currents.


Why can't people travel to the sea floor without a vessel like Alvin?

The sea floor is extremely deep and subject to high pressure that would crush a person's body. Without a vessel like Alvin that is specifically designed to withstand these extreme conditions, it would be impossible for humans to safely reach the sea floor.


What was the name of the submarine used to explore mid ocean ridges more closely?

The submarine used to explore mid-ocean ridges more closely is called the "Alvin." This submersible, operated by the Woods Hole Oceanographic Institution, has made numerous deep-sea dives since its launch in 1964, contributing significantly to our understanding of underwater geology and marine biology. Alvin is known for its ability to reach depths of up to 4,500 meters (about 14,800 feet) and has played a key role in various oceanographic research missions, including the study of hydrothermal vents at mid-ocean ridges.


What are the hurricane names for 2013?

The hurricane names for the 2013 Atlantic hurricane season were: Andrea, Barry, Chantal, Dorian, Erin, Fernand, Gabrielle, Humberto, Ingrid, Jerry, Karen, Lorenzo, Melissa, Nestor, Olga, Pablo, Rebekah, Sebastien, Tanya, Van, and Wendy.


What will the first three names be for hurricanes in 2013?

The first three names on the Atlantic list are Andrea, Barry, and Chantal. The first three East Pacific names will be Alvin, Barbara, and Cosme. However these names will be assigned to tropical storms, and it is unknown which, if any, of these storms will reach hurricane status.
